
Fiction Workshop
A Fiction Workshop is a collaborative learning environment where writers come together to improve their craft by sharing and critiquing each other's work. Participants typically submit short stories, excerpts, or novels-in-progress for feedback from peers and instructors. The goal is to refine storytelling skills, develop characters, and enhance writing style through constructive criticism and discussion. Workshops often include writing exercises, readings, and lessons on aspects of fiction, such as plot development and dialogue. This supportive setting fosters creativity and helps writers at all levels hone their abilities and gain confidence in their writing.
